New Vinyl Siding Installation

In this post, we are installing vinyl siding to a rear patio enclosure that was converted into a breakfast area.

Ok, so obviously we had to do some demolition and some reframing of the structure. And to be fair, we could have also installed the siding without altering the structure. But, we also wanted to install three new windows, and we needed to insulate that exterior wall. French doors leading into the kitchen from the rear porch were also removed making the insulation that much more necessary.

Furthermore, OSB sheathing and house wrap were also installed over the new frame.

So, now we can begin to install the vinyl siding from the bottom up. And what do you know, if you look closely you’ll notice that the starter strip from the previous installation is still intact. We actually left that on purpose to make the new installation easier. As long as the old strip is in good condition it can definitely be re-utilized.

When we get to the windows we will have to install j-channel and undersill trim to ensure that any water does not get behind siding. And wow! Just like that, we are done. This is a very beautiful transformation.
